Biography
Dr. Shafie's research and teaching interests include public policy, environmental
politics, and California politics. His most recent books are Presidential Administration
and the Environment, published by Routledge, and Eleventh Hour: The Politics of Policy
Initiatives in Presidential Transitions (Texas A&M University Press). He is co-author
of Rethinking California: Politics and Policy in the Golden State (Longman, 2nd ed.)
and he has published articles in American Behavioral Scientist, the Journal of Information
Technology and Politics, and the Southeastern Political Review. Dr. Shafie has been
a Fulbright Scholar in the Republic of Azerbaijan, where he taught Public Policy.
He is a core faculty member in Chapman’s Environmental Science and Policy program
and serves as coordinator of the Environmental Studies minor.
